AI Expansion Strains Society And Environment
In a recent commentary responding to Jeffrey Way, a technology critic argues that rapid AI adoption is driving widespread copyright infringement, exploitative crowdwork, and environmental harms. He cites estimates that data centers doubled electricity consumption by 2023, now consume 4.4% of US power, involve over two million crowdworkers, and could use electricity equal to 22% of US households by 2028, heightening ethical and infrastructure risks.
